London: Tim Wellens won a baking and hilly stage 15 of the Tour de France at the walled citadel of Carcassonne on Sunday as his UAE teammate Tadej Pogacar retained the overall race lead.

The 34-year-old Belgian champion Wellens has also won stages on the Giro d'Italia and the Vuelta a Espana, while this was a fifth stage win on the 2025 Tour de France for Team UAE, Pogacar having already won four himself.
